What Water Do Angelfish Like?

Angelfish prefer slightly acidic water with pH 6.5-7 and frequent changes for cleanliness. As tropical fish they like 24-27°C, so use a heater. Water quality and temperature are key to health.

Why Is My Dog’s Whole Body Red and Losing Hair?

The dog likely has mite parasites like scabies or demodex. Scabies starts at head, muzzle, eyes, ears and neck then spreads, with itching, redness, nodules, blisters and thinning coat; treat with topical mite and anti-inflammatory meds, medicated baths and antibiotics if severe. Demodex shows dandruff, hair loss, red, itchy, pustules; deworm and choose the right drug by parasite type.

What Water Does a Discus Fish Prefer?

Discus fish like slightly acidic water with pH 6.2-6.8 and tropical temperatures of 28-30°C. They prefer clean, mature water, so remove food waste daily and change water every 3-4 days.

Where Does a Siskin Build Its Nest?

Siskins usually build nests in branches or shrubs, high off the ground for safety. In forests they use branches; in towns they may use eaves or roofs. The female builds with grass, bark and feathers.

What Symptoms Appear When a Dog Lacks Zinc?

The most typical sign of zinc deficiency in dogs is a marked loss of appetite and picky eating. Severe deficiency can disrupt digestion, cause frequent diarrhea, and slow a puppy's growth.
